[edit] CIA World Factbook demographic statistics
The following demographic statistics are from the CIA World Factbook, unless otherwise indicated.
[edit] Population
65,365 (July 2005 est.)
[edit] Age structure
- 0-14 years: 18.9% (male 6,177; female 6,154)
- 15-64 years: 69.2% (male 22,422; female 22,828)
- 65 years and over: 11.9% (male 3,378; female 4,406) (2005 est.)
[edit] Population growth rate
- 0.64% (2005 est.)
[edit] Birth rate
- 11.66 births/1,000 population (2005 est.)
[edit] Death rate
- 7.63 deaths/1,000 population (2005 est.)
[edit] Net migration rate
- 2.45 migrant(s)/1,000 population (2005 est.)
[edit] Sex ratio
- at birth: 1.02 male(s)/female
- under 15 years: 1 male(s)/female
- 15-64 years: 0.98 male(s)/female
- 65 years and over: 0.77 male(s)/female
- total population: 0.96 male(s)/female (2005 est.)
[edit] Infant mortality rate
- 8.53 deaths/1,000 live births (2005 est.)
[edit] Life expectancy at birth
- total population: 77.79 years
- male: 75.7 years
- female: 79.91 years (2005 est.)
[edit] Total fertility rate
- 1.89 children born/woman (2005 est.)
[edit] Nationality
- noun: Bermudian(s)
- adjective: Bermudian
[edit] Ethnic groups
black 54.8%, white 34.1%, mixed 6.4%, other races 4.3%, unspecified 0.4% (2000 census)
[edit] Religions
Anglican 23%, Roman Catholic 15%, African Methodist Episcopal 11%, other Protestant 18%, other 12%, unaffiliated 6%, unspecified 1%, none 14% (2000 census)
[edit] Languages
English (official), Portuguese
[edit] Literacy
- definition: age 15 and over can read and write
- total population: 98%
- male: 98%
- female: 99% (1970 est.)
